A pragmatic, systematic and flexible synthesis for testability methodology
Starting from the analysis of the most widely adopted methodologies and the most successful industrial tools in the fields of HLS and DFT, this paper proposes a general framework for a pragmatic, systematic and flexible SFT methodology. The prerequisites for such a methodology, together with the state of the art are first assessed, then an overview of the approach is presented, followed by step-by-step details through a case-study of High-Level Synthesis For BIST. Examples of first obtained results are also provided.
